 About Kimberly Emminger (Owner and Project Manager)

In 2007, Kimberly realized she needed a different solution as her daughter was diagnosed with autism. Concerned about the current and future need for flexibility for her family, she decided to reach outside of corporate america. Though many late nights, she started to build her own virtual assistance practice. With her 14 years of executive assistance experience and side hobby of web design, she knew this was a natural next step. Currently she is expanding her business, and recruting other virtual assistants, web marketing experts, web designers and programmers.
